The utility model relates to an urban sewage hydraulic self-cleaning device provided with a roller grill, which relates to an improvement of a device which utilizes urban sewage to provide energy. It consists of a sewage suction pipe (2), a sewage return pipe (3), a sewage lifting pump (4) installed on the sewage suction pipe (2) and a decontamination device (5). The sewage suction pipe (2) The water suction port (6) and the return port (7) of the sewage return pipe (3) are arranged in the main sewage canal (1), and the other end of the sewage suction pipe (2) and the sewage return pipe (3) is provided with a decontamination device (5), the decontamination device (5) consists of a housing (8), a cylindrical grid filter (9) and a transmission device (10) that drives the rotation of the cylindrical grid filter (9) , the inside of the housing (8) is divided into a water supply area (11) and a return water area (12), and the cylindrical grid filter (9) divides the water supply area (11) into a water supply area (11-1) and a water supply area (11-1) in the cylinder. The water supply area (11-2) outside the tube, the backwater area (12) is divided into the backwater area inside the tube (12-1) and the backwater area outside the tube (12-2) by the cylindrical grid filter (9) . The invention has the advantages of small occupied area, low cost, simple equipment and wide application range.

Technical field:
The present invention relates to a kind of improvement that utilizes municipal effluent that the device of the energy is provided.
Background technology:
Municipal effluent is the rare Cooling and Heat Source of heat pump heat supply and air-conditioning, and is all the more so at north cold area.Utilize heat pump air conditioner equipment from municipal effluent winter heat-obtaining, summer, heat release was realized heat, cold recovery, had not only utilized renewable energy source, and had avoided doing thermal source with mineral fuel environment is inevitably polluted.The technical difficulty that utilizes municipal effluent to do the Cooling and Heat Source maximum of heat pump air conditioner unit is exactly how to prevent pollution and the obstruction of sewage to pipeline, heat-exchange equipment.It is infeasible carrying out sewage disposal for this reason, because the minimum charge of sewage disposal also will be higher than the value of extracting heat or cold from sewage.Sewage is taken to filter in the system neither good method, this will cause two insoluble problems.Most importantly the removing problem of dirt on the filtering grid in the system.Because municipal effluent water quality is very poor, the removing amount of dirty foreign material is big on the filtering grid, and the frequency height must adopt mechanical grille, and not only the cost height takes up an area of greatly, and also has the processing of dirty foreign material and the maintenance problem of equipment room air cleaning.Another problem is that the diversion section pipeline of being from the municipal effluent trunk canal between the filter grid grid also exists dirty foreign material alluvial and cleaning problem.A kind of " application method of urban sewage as cold and heat source and device " disclosed among the CN1474125A, this method requires in the sewer enough water levels are arranged, equipment must be installed in the sewer, limited the use range of method and apparatus, and equipment volume is huger.
Summary of the invention:
The present invention for solve present municipal effluent use in the problem of dirty foreign material blocking pipeline and equipment, a kind of municipal effluent hydraulic self-clearing device that is provided with the cylinder grid is provided.The present invention is by sewage suction tube 2, sewage return water pipe 3, the sewage pump 4 and the decontamination apparatus 5 that are arranged on the sewage suction tube 2 are formed, the water sucking mouth 6 of sewage suction tube 2 and the water return outlet 7 of sewage return water pipe 3 are located in the trunk sewer 1, the other end of sewage suction tube 2 and sewage return water pipe 3 is connected with decontamination apparatus 5, decontamination apparatus 5 is by housing 8, the transmission mechanism 10 that round shape grid filter screen 9 and drive round shape grid filter screen 9 rotate is formed, housing 8 inside are divided into contributing region 11 and backwater zone 12, round shape grid filter screen 9 is divided into an interior contributing region 11-1 and the outer contributing region 11-2 of tube with contributing region 11, and round shape grid filter screen 9 is divided into an interior backwater zone 12-1 and the outer backwater zone 12-2 of tube with backwater zone 12.The present invention intercepts dirt in decontamination apparatus 5; 9 rotations of round shape grid filter screen can be filtered and two processes of backwash continuously, and filter on the limit, and the limit is cleared up automatically, and the dirty foreign material of clearing up flow away with sewage; The backwash flow velocity is several times as much as filtration flow-rate, guarantees the backwash effect, has thoroughly solved the dirt alluvial problem during native sewage water is used; Grid is a drum-shape, compares with CN1474125A under identical processed sewage quantity situation, and equipment volume reduces significantly; The equipment that no longer limits must be installed in the sewer, equipment can be installed on above the ground position just; No longer requiring has enough water levels in the sewer, as long as enough discharges of sewage are arranged.The present invention has the advantage that floor space is little, cost is low, equipment is simple, use range is wide.

Embodiment:
Embodiment one: present embodiment is elaborated below in conjunction with Fig. 1 and Fig. 2.Present embodiment is by sewage suction tube 2, sewage return water pipe 3, the sewage pump 4 and the decontamination apparatus 5 that are arranged on the sewage suction tube 2 are formed, the water sucking mouth 6 of sewage suction tube 2 and the water return outlet 7 of sewage return water pipe 3 are located in the trunk sewer 1, the other end of sewage suction tube 2 and sewage return water pipe 3 is provided with decontamination apparatus 5, decontamination apparatus 5 is by housing 8, the transmission mechanism 10 that round shape grid filter screen 9 and drive round shape grid filter screen 9 rotate is formed, housing 8 inside are divided into contributing region 11 and backwater zone 12, round shape grid filter screen 9 is divided into an interior contributing region 11-1 and the outer contributing region 11-2 of tube with contributing region 11, and round shape grid filter screen 9 is divided into an interior backwater zone 12-1 and the outer backwater zone 12-2 of tube with backwater zone 12.Described round shape grid filter screen 9 is the axle rotation with the center of circle, and the position of its mesh is in the contributing region 11 and backwater zone 12 up conversions; The area of contributing region 11 is greater than the area of backwater zone 12; Transmission mechanism 10 is rotationally connected with the center of round shape grid filter screen 9; The end of sewage suction tube 2 is communicated with the outer contributing region 11-2 of tube, and the end of sewage return water pipe 3 is communicated with the outer backwater zone 12-2 of tube; The water return outlet 7 of sewage return water pipe 3 is positioned at the downstream of the water sucking mouth 6 of sewage suction tube 2.
Principle of work: enter sewage decontamination apparatus 5 with the urban original wastewater in the sewage pump 4 suction trunk sewers 1, decontamination apparatus 5 can place what local easily (for example machine room or workshop) of taking up an official post, ground, sewage enters the outer contributing region 11-2 of tube in this device, after filtering, the round shape grid filter screen 9 of rotation enters contributing region 11-1 in the tube, no longer contain the dirty foreign material of big particle diameter that can cause that sewage heat exchanger stops up this moment in the sewage, utilize sewage (waste water) recirculating pump 14 that the sewage among the contributing region 11-1 in the tube is caused in the sewage heat exchanger 15, sewage is got back to the interior backwater zone 12-1 of tube in the decontamination apparatus 5 after the heat exchange, when under pressure, passing through round shape grid filter screen 9, the dirty foreign material that deposited are carried out back flushing on cylinder grid outside surface.Since under same flow, the big several times of backwater zone 12-1 in the cylindrical wall surface area ratio tube of contributing region 11-1 correspondence in the tube, so the backwash flow velocity of sewage can be realized effective back flushing much larger than filtration flow-rate.Round shape grid filter screen 9 is rotations continuously, therefore its surface filtration hole is in the filtration state in identical moment major part, small portion is in by the backwash state, and along with the rotation of barrel, filtration area and backwash area constantly are replaced, the sewage that carried out backwash enters the outer backwater zone 12-2 of tube, and is sent back to unceasingly in the trunk sewer 1.
